Introduction of Agricultural Science and Innovation

Agricultural Science and Innovation form the backbone of a resilient and sustainable food system, pushing the boundaries of traditional farming practices. This field marries cutting-edge research with practical solutions, striving to feed a growing global population while minimizing environmental impact.

Subtopics:

  1. Precision Agriculture:
    • Utilizes technology, including sensors, drones, and data analytics, to optimize farming practices. Precision agriculture enhances resource efficiency, minimizes environmental impact, and maximizes crop yields through targeted interventions.
  1. Genetic Engineering and Crop Improvement:
    • Harnesses biotechnology to develop genetically modified crops with improved traits such as pest resistance, drought tolerance, and nutritional value. Innovations in crop genetics contribute to more resilient and productive agriculture systems.
  1. Smart Farming and Internet of Things (IoT):
    • Integrates IoT devices and smart technologies to monitor and control various aspects of farming, from soil conditions to irrigation. Smart farming enhances efficiency, reduces waste, and facilitates real-time decision-making for farmers.
  1. Vertical Farming and Controlled Environment Agriculture:
    • Utilizes controlled environments, such as vertical farms and hydroponic systems, to optimize resource use and overcome limitations of traditional agriculture. These innovations enable year-round cultivation, minimize land usage, and conserve water.
  1. Agroecology and Sustainable Practices:
    • Promotes holistic and sustainable approaches to farming that consider ecological principles. Agroecology integrates natural processes, biodiversity, and traditional knowledge to create resilient agricultural systems that prioritize environmental health and long-term sustainability.

These subtopics illustrate the diversity of Agricultural Science and Innovation, showcasing how technological advancements and novel approaches contribute to a more efficient, sustainable, and resilient global agriculture sector.
